#3fd50e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3fd50e is composed of 24.7% red, 83.5%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.4% yellow and 16.5% black. It has a hue angle of 105.2 degrees, a saturation of 87.7% and a lightness of 44.5%. #3fd50e color hex could be obtained by blending #7eff1c with #00ab00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c00.

Shades and Tints of #3fd50e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030b01 is the darkest color, while #f9fef7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#3fd50e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#70756e is the less saturated color, while #3bde05 is the most saturated one.
